Official Explanation
ANSWERS AND EXPLANATIONS
Explanation for Correct Answer A:
Choice (A) is correct.It correctly uses a relative clause (introduced by "that") to indicate what the educator was stressing.
Explanation for Incorrect Answer B :
Choice (B) involves improper verb form.The verb "needed" lacks an auxiliary verb ("are").
Explanation for Incorrect Answer C :
Choice (C) involves improper coordination.Two complete thoughts ("The educator's...programs" and "everyone...society") are joined by only a conjunction ("for"),without the comma that should precede it.
Explanation for Incorrect Answer D :
Choice (D) involves improper coordination.Two complete thoughts ("The educator's...programs" and "everyone...society") are joined by only a conjunction ("and"),without the comma that should precede it.
Explanation for Incorrect Answer E :
Choice (E) creates an illogical sentence.A noun can be "stressed," but an adverb ("why") cannot.
My Explanation
You sort of answered your own question.Stress can emphasize the reason why something is necessary,but it cannot emphasize why.The reason is a noun (a thing) while why is not.
